This whitepaper outlines Keepit's approach to data protection and compliance with the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R). It begins by defining GDPR as the EU's data privacy standard and detailing the obligations it imposes on organizations regarding data transparency, consent, and security measures. The document emphasizes the importance of compliance for organizations processing personal data in the EU, noting the severe consequences of non-compliance, including significant fines. It describes Keepit's platform design, which ensures data availability even if the SaaS vendor's infrastructure is compromised. The whitepaper explains the security measures implemented by Keepit, including the use of encryption, blockchain technology, and secure data centers to protect customer data. Additionally, it discusses data sovereignty, data processing agreements, and the immutability of backup datasets, ensuring compliance with GDPR requirements. The document concludes by addressing the right to be forgotten and the importance of implementing effective data retention policies.
